Toragay
Toragay is an oilfield in Absheron District, Azerbaijan.Places in the Area

Gobustan State Historical and Cultural Reserve is a protected historic and natural site in Azerbaijan, located about 70 kilometres southwest of Baku, near the settlement of Gobustan. Gobustan State Historical and Cultural Reserve is situated 9 km southeast of Toragay.
